摘要:今天导师提出要求,建立一个ftp共本科生下载课件,顿时慌了。google之,一个是用Windows本身的IIS服务,但我的电脑上没有,添加组件(在控制面板--添加或删除程序里)。这个要求有安装光盘。孙宇哲师兄提供了IIS安装文件,但安装发现成功不了。后用Sever-U软件,很简单的几步,需要注意的是因为我在私网中,要让他们能访问,必须在路由器里设置端口映射,ftp服务的端口是21,在路由器的转发规则(TP-Link)的虚拟服务器里设置21号对应为我的电脑的IP。对外来说,访问时只需要登录教研室路由器的对外IP,再输入用户名和密码(这是在Sever-U里设置的)即可。
阅读全文
摘要:之前在官网上下载专门为C++开发的版本,但是按照实例新建后无法编译成功,提示 gcc*******后来常伟帮忙,认为是MinGW没安装好,只好下载了完整安装包(在线安装没法进行,貌似这里网速不行)http://blog.csdn.net/yuanyuankk/archive/2010/06/21/5684799.aspx。成功
阅读全文
摘要:两种区别是第一种在该程序(线程)延时的过程中,仍然可以去操作该程序的其他功能。但第二种sleep就是在这段时间不能进行该程序的其他操作。就好像该程序死了一样。(时间短的话看不出来,但sleep一分钟就很明显了1.方式一:VC中的WM_TIMER消息映射能进行简单的时间控制。首先调用函数SetTimer()设置定时间隔,如SetTimer(0,200,NULL)即为设置200ms的时间间隔。然后在应用程序中增加定时响应函数 OnTimer(),并在该函数中添加响应的处理语句,用来完成到达定时时间的操作。这种定时方法非常简单,可以实现一定的定时功能,但其定时功能如同Sleep()函数的延时功能一样
阅读全文
摘要:结合DT线扫程序,使用MSComm控件进行串口编程1.先要插入控件,如果试图类是基于CFormView的,那么创建CMSComm类是简单的,只需在对话框窗体中插入控件,再在视图类中为该控件声明一个变量即可,这样在程序运行中,该控件都将有效的。如果视图类不是基于FormView的,那么需要建立一个MSComm控件,创建的方法与普通的ActiveX控件的创建类似。同时参考DT线扫,胜哥把控件直接放在AboutDlg上,应该放在其他对话框上也行,然后在MainFrm.cpp::OnCreat()函数中添加创建控件的语句//创建串口1DWORD style=WS_VISIBLE|WS_CHILD;if
阅读全文
摘要:1.学习一个人的,每个月至少看一本书吧,要求在这上面写读书笔记2.争取每天都来记录一下自己的所得。这个有些时候不能保证,但事后补上,允许连续几天合并为一天
阅读全文